WebAug 4, 2024 · The Bank of England has raised its base rate by 0.5 percentage points, the largest single upward jump in 27 years. It takes the base rate to 1.75%, its highest level since 2008. WebFor basic rate taxpayers (20%), the tax-free threshold is £1,000 in interest per annum. For higher rate taxpayers (40%), the interest limit is £500 per annum.

Interest rates are shown as a percentage of the amount you borrow or save over a year. So if you put £100 into a savings account with a 1% interest rate, you’d have £101 a year later.
